  1. 5 hours ago, 19tom40 said:

    Using a brake adjusting tool, you should be able to loosen the brake adjustment by engaging the tool in one of the grooves in the start wheel and moving the end of the tool so that the star wheel teeth move down.

     

    Here is a link to drum brake adjustment on utube.

     

    Got it!  Thanks.  FYI, the adjuster on the passenger side needs to be turned counterclockwise as you are looking at the adjuster from the front of the car (or up) to loosen the brake shoes, ie, move them away from the drum.  It took three clicks of the star wheel and the drum turns with just the slightest drag.  Thanks everyone for all your help!

  16. I had (and still have) this issue with mine when hot. Turns over cold fine. Drive until heated up and try to restart and starter drags and sometimes won't turn it. Turns out (ha!) that my starter and flywheel gear were not aligned and had a 'high' spot where the starter would bind. Had to do some red-neck adjustments of the mounting holes to get better alignment. Now, it works better, but not fixed. I'll take her apart next summer and try to do it right. Hopefully, it won't mean removal of that lump of an engine. BTW, I went through all the usual 6volt cable and extra tight connections issues first. Also replaced the relay and rebuilt the starter.

  18. Ford Columbia axles were usually 4.11:1. Lincolns were 4.44:1, probably because of the Lincoln standard tire size of 7:00x16 opposed to Ford's 6:00x16.

    Maybe the lower ratio was put in Lincolns to give them similar acceleration since they would have been heavier than Fords?

  19. I am no expert, but the '41 Connie I inherited last year was 'already restored' to driver status by my late father starting out in the condition you show with yours. I have receipts from his files that indicate he put about $35k into it just to get it drivable. I put another $10k into it to make it a 'reliable? driver' but I estimate it will take me another $30k easily to make it a 'nice driver'. These numbers are all based on us doing it ourselves, with little or no pro help, except those on this forum (who have all been great). So, I think your $50k estimate is ambitious for a restoration. $80-100 is probably more like it, especially for a convert. Here's a picture of her. Looks good from 50 feet, but close up she needs a lot of metal work for all the panels to fit right. Rust was really rampant.

    post-62942-143142750259_thumb.jpg These cars are rare classics (probably only 700-800 of yours built) and it would be a shame to cut her up and build a custom, especially one that is restorable, like yours. I personally believe machines of this ilk should be preserved. Do resto-mods on more common machines that can found anywhere and aren't historically significant. If money is the only motivation, a custom might get you to the break-even point, but probably not a profit. A '42 Connie convert is an odd-duck and might not bring much even well sorted as a custom. So, if you're thinking this way, I'd sell her as-is, pocket the $15-25k you could get and let someone else restore her. Just my $0.02.
